The effective pair potential between mesoscopic charged particles in a neutralising background medium takes a Yukawa form $\exp(-\lambda r)/r$ with screening length $\lambda^{-1}$. We consider a dilute suspension of such Yukawa particles dispersed in a solvent with correlation length $\xi<\lambda^{-1}$ and show that the Yukawa interaction is `screened' if the pair potentials between solvent particles exhibit Yukawa decay with the same screening length $\lambda^{-1}$. However, if the solvent pair potentials are shorter ranged than the solute Yukawa potentials, then the effective potential between pairs of solute particles is `unscreened', i.e. the effective potential between the solute particles is equal to the bare potential at large particle separations.
